Credit Bills For Folios
Note:
A folio must have been generated before the current business date in order to associate a credit bill with that folio. An exception is the case of deposit folios. If a folio was created on the current date for a deposit, a credit bill may be associated with the deposit folio up until the time the reservation is checked in.- 
                           All: You can create a credit bill on all folios on the same date the folios are generated. 
- 
                           Deposit: You can create a credit bill on deposit folios on the same date the folios are generated. 
- 
                           Never: You cannot create a credit bill on folios on the same date they are generated. 
- 
                           You can generate a credit bill for an amount up to the remaining balance on the original folio. For example, if you have a folio for $100.00 and you have already issued a credit bill for $20.00, then you can only issue a credit bill for the remaining $80.00 of that folio. 
- 
                           You cannot associate a credit bill with another credit bill unless the Allow Credit Bill for Credit Bill Folios OPERA Control is active. 
- 
                           You cannot apply a credit bill to a voided bill. 
Note:
When the Advanced Deposit Handing OPERA Control is setup to Generate a Deposit Folio, transaction codes configured as Paid Out will not be available for selection when posting to a Credit Bill.Note:
The passer-by folio template is used to generate credit bills.Generating a Credit Bill
- 
                        From the OPERA Cloud menu, select Financials, select Cashiering, and then select Folio History. 
- 
                        Enter search criteria , then click Search. 
- 
                        Select the folio then click the vertical ellipsis Actions menu and select Generate Credit Bill. 
- 
                        On the Credit Bill screen: - 
                              Select Individual Transactions to select an individual transaction to apply the credit against. 
- 
                              Select All Transactions to apply the credit against all previously posted transactions. 
- 
                              When adding charges in the Post Charges panel, click the vertical ellipsis Actionsmenu and select Add Charge. 
- 
                              Enter the transaction code of the charge and enter the price as a negative value. The quantity will set to 1 by default. 
- 
                              Enter additional information such as the Supplement, Reference, or a Check Number. The Supplement field is mandatory for all negative posts. 
- 
                              When adding payments in the Post Payments panel, click the vertical ellipsis Actionsmenu and select Add Payment. 
- 
                              Enter the payment method and the amount of the payment. You must add a minus sign to the payment amount, for example, -13.20. Cash or Check payment types are not allowed for negative amounts. 
- 
                              When making a payment for All Transactions, the payment amount is pre-filled in the Amount field. 
- 
                              Enter any value in the Reference field for the negative payment. This field is mandatory for all negative payments 
- 
                              The Supplement field is available but not mandatory. 
- 
                              Click Settle Credit Bill or click Settle and Print Credit Bill to generate a credit invoice. 
- 
                              On the next screen, select a terminal to process the payment.
